Small Boutique Fashion Week NYFW Review

I Had The Opportunity to attend SBFW September 8th at The Metropolitan Pavillion for the FIRST Showcase that took place at Noon. The procedure from the line outside to my seat inside the venue was very smooth and organized. The production's staff was all dressed in black and very well put together. It was great to see my friend, PT Walker, whose the owner of SBFW, in great spirits and making sure everything goes as smooth as it should.

I was impressed from the staff and vendors to the venue, set-up and gift bags. There was a beautiful hostess introducing designers and a great DJ playing tunes between breaks. For the most part, the show started on time and the runway showcases was steady paced. There were THREE Designers that stood out to me: Sophia O. Rubinstein, Monique JoVonnie and Aikan by Nakia Cheeks. All of their designs were IMMACULATE, Very well detailed and EXTREMELY Beautiful!

I must say the ONLY negative thing about the showcases were the very few but OBVIOUS models who were poor runway walkers. I watched as a few guests in the audience chuckled and looked in AWE, as did I. Besides that minor detail, the overall production of showcase #1 at The Small Boutique Fashion Week was GREAT, I was Impressed and very satisfied!
